How they compare
Yugoslav SFR currently reports 7.98 kg CO2eq/kg against 7.66 kg CO2eq/kg in Egypt, a difference of 0.32 kg CO2eq/kg.
The two have swapped places 2 times across 31 shared years of data; in 1961 it was Yugoslav SFR ahead.
Egypt ranks 18th and Yugoslav SFR ranks 17th of 77 countries.
Yugoslav SFR has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ions intensities contains analytical data on the intensity of greenhouse gas (GHG) emissions by agricultural commodity. This indicator is defined as greenhouse gas emissions per kg of product. Data are available for a set of agricultural commodities (e.g. rice and other cereals, meat, milk, eggs), by country, with global coverage.
